MATH 2502 - Calculus II


Credit Hours: 4
This course is a continuation of MATH 2501 . Topics include applications of the definite integral, exponential and logarithmic functions, inverse trigonometric functions, techniques of integration, conic sections, plane curves and polar coordinates, limits involving indeterminate forms, improper integrals, sequences, and infinite series.

Prerequisite(s): MATH 1190 or MATH 2501
